Redistricting efforts following a recent Supreme Court ruling have shifted the Louisiana 6th congressional district toward a Republican majority by reducing reliance on race-based boundaries that previously created a majority-Black seat held by Democrat Cleo Fields. State lawmakers are advancing new maps that redraw the district to include more white-majority areas across central and northern parishes, a change expected to favor GOP candidates in the November 2026 general election. This development has aligned trader consensus with an implied probability near 80 percent for a Republican winner, reflecting the structural advantage from partisan map adjustments amid ongoing legislative debates through early June. Historical patterns of redistricting in similar states show such map changes often produce durable shifts in House seat control.

A candidate's party will be determined by their ballot-listed or otherwise identifiable affiliation with that party at the time all of the 2026 House elections are conclusively called by this market's resolution sources. A candidate without a ballot-listed affiliation to either the Democrat or Republican parties will be considered a member of one of these parties based on the party with which they most recently expressed their intent to caucus at the time all of the House elections are conclusively called by this market's resolution sources.
This market will resolve based on the result of the election as indicated by a consensus of credible reporting. If there is ambiguity, this market will resolve based solely on the official results as reported by the United States government, specifically the Federal Election Commission (https://www.fec.gov/).
